JIREH SKOOT
The JIREH SKOOT series is an advanced platform for automated inspection in NDT (Non-Destructive Testing). The series consists of modular, magnetic crawlers that can be customized with various scanner modules for corrosion mapping, weld inspection, high-temperature measurements and X-ray-based testing. The system combines high precision with flexibility and robustness, and can be used on both horizontal, vertical and inverted surfaces.
The magnetic belts ensure stability even in demanding environments, while the compact design makes the system ideal for areas with limited space. All models in the SKOOT series can be controlled wirelessly via a user-friendly remote control, and come with an encoder system for accurate position measurement and repeatable scanning.
Products in the SKOOT series
SKOOT Base Crawler
The basic module of the SKOOT system. It acts as a platform for the various inspection modules and can be used alone for manual inspection. The base has magnetic traction, low profile and high stability on all ferromagnetic surfaces.
SKOOT Corrosion Mapping Scanner
Designed for automated corrosion mapping using two-axis raster motion, this module is used with the Base Crawler and delivers accurate thickness measurements over large areas. Perfect for inspecting tanks, pipelines and steel structures.
SHOOT HT
A special version for high temperature inspection, designed for operation on surfaces up to approximately 350°C. Ideal for use on hot process pipes, pressure vessels and other areas where traditional crawlers cannot withstand the temperature.
SKOOT Weld Scanner
A dedicated module for precise weld inspection. It automatically follows weld lines and is often used in combination with ultrasonic or phased array systems. Delivers high-resolution data that supports accurate assessment of weld integrity.
SHOOT X
The most advanced model in the series, designed for digital radiography (DR) and X-ray inspection. It can carry both an X-ray source and detector with a total payload of up to 29 kg, and offers programmable scan patterns for optimal coverage. The SKOOT X can operate on both magnetic and non-magnetic surfaces, making it highly versatile in the field.
